    Abstract: Disclosed is a novel method for the preparation of an organo-polysiloxane-grafted polysaccharide compound which is particularly useful as an additive ingredient in various types of cosmetic and toiletry preparations. The method utilizes a reaction between epoxy groups of a diorganopolysiloxane, e.g., dimethylpolysiloxane, terminated at a single molecular chain end with a 2-(3,4-epoxycyclohexyl)ethyl group and carboxyl groups in a carboxyl group-containing polysaccharide compound such as hydroxypropyl methyl cellulose phthalate and hydroxypropyl methyl cellulose acetate succinate dissolved in an organic solvent. The reaction proceeds efficiently without addition of any catalytic compounds almost quantitatively under moderate reaction conditions.

    Abstract: The composition comprising a cellulose ester including at least 10 weight % of a low-substituted cellulose ester having an average degree of substitution not exceeding 2.15 and giving a 4-week decomposition rate of at least 60 weight % as determined using the amount of evolution of carbon dioxide as an indicator in accordance with ASTM 125209-91. The composition may contains a plasticizer, an aliphatic polyester, a photolysis accelerator such as anatase type titanium dioxide or a biodegradation accelerator such as organic acids and their esters. The low-substituted cellulose ester may be a cellulose ester having an average degree of polymerization from 50 to 250, an average degree of substitution from 1.0 to 2.15 and a residual alkali metal/alkaline earth metal-to-residual sulfuric acid equivalent ratio of 0.1 to 1.1. The biodegradable cellulose ester composition is suitable for the manufacture of various articles including fibrous articles such as tobacco filters.
